Roke Manor Research receives Missile Defense Contract

Roke Manor Research, a subsidiary of the Chemring Group, has received a £251 million contract from the Ministry of Defence (MOD) to lead a large-scale multi-year research and development effort in the field of missile defence, known as the Missile Defence Research and Development Programme (STORM).

A six-year program that starts immediately, Positions Roke as the UK's leading contractor in a large-scale sovereign effort to develop integrated air and missile defense capabilities.

Working closely with the UK Missile Defense Center (MDC), Roque will both independently supply key elements and coordinate the work of a broad coalition of industry partners responsible for most of the program's implementation.
